Relief From Heat Wave For Saurashtra & Partial Relief For Gujarat

Current Weather Conditions on 24th May 2010 @ 9.00 am. IST

The Maximum Temperatures have broken record for current year at many places of Saurashtra Gujarat & Kutch. Maximmum Temperature for Rajkot for this time of the year is 40.5 Degrees C. However, the Maximum in Rajkot has been 44 Degrees plus for last three days. Highest having been recorded for Rajkot was 44.7 on 22nd May and it was the highest for May since 2004. Idar also created an all time record highest Temperature for May. Similarly five year and ten year Maximum temperature records have been created at many places in Saurashtra & Gujarat.

Forecast:

The Maximum Temperatures are expected to decline during the next few days by 2 to 3 Degrees, especially in the western Saurashtra upto Rajkot. The Eastern Saurashtra will have decline of about 2 Degrees. Gujarat will have 2 to 3 Degrees decline from the highest Temepratures that was prevailing during 21st 22nd May.
Rajkot can expect 40 to 41.5 degrees C.

Rajasthan, some parts of North India, U.P. , Madhya Pradesh, Vidarbha will experience Severe Heat Wave for few more days.
